One of the key benefits of hyaluronic acid for hair is its ability to enhance hydration. Hyaluronic acid is a humectant, meaning it attracts and retains moisture from the surrounding environment. When applied to the hair and scalp, it forms a protective barrier that helps to prevent moisture loss. This can be particularly beneficial for individuals with dry or damaged hair, as it helps to restore and maintain optimal hydration levels. By improving moisture retention, hyaluronic acid can contribute to softer, smoother, and more manageable hair.

In addition to hydration, hyaluronic acid may also help strengthen the hair shaft. Hair strands are composed of a protein called keratin, which can become weakened and damaged over time due to various factors such as heat styling, chemical treatments, and environmental stressors. Preliminary studies suggest that hyaluronic acid may help strengthen the hair by promoting the formation of hydrogen bonds within the keratin structure. These bonds contribute to the structural integrity of the hair, making it more resistant to breakage and damage. Furthermore, hyaluronic acid may have a positive impact on hair growth. While the exact mechanism is not yet fully understood, research suggests that hyaluronic acid may stimulate the proliferation of hair follicle cells and promote the production of key proteins involved in hair growth. It may also help to improve the blood circulation in the scalp, providing essential nutrients to the hair follicles and creating a favorable environment for healthy hair growth. By supporting the growth phase of the hair cycle, hyaluronic acid could potentially contribute to thicker, fuller, and more voluminous hair.

Aside from its direct effects on hair health, hyaluronic acid can also have indirect benefits for the scalp. A healthy scalp is essential for optimal hair growth and overall hair health. Hyaluronic acid's hydrating properties can help to moisturize and soothe the scalp, reducing dryness, itching, and irritation. It may also help to balance the scalp's oil production, making it beneficial for individuals with oily scalps or conditions such as dandruff. By creating a healthy environment for the hair follicles, hyaluronic acid can support the overall well-being of the scalp and promote healthier hair growth.
